Despite living longer than men on average, women in India have significantly lower access to quality healthcare, with only 37% having access compared to 67% of men, according to a 2024 study by AIIMS, the Indian Statistical Institute, the Prime Minister’s Economic Advisory Council, and Harvard University. Experts ascribe this difference to misinformation, limited decision-making ability in health matters, and inadequate access to healthcare. To close the gap and enhance women’s health outcomes, preventive health checks, and specialized diagnostics must be prioritized. Must-Try Ayurveda Therapies for Mothers:

Abhyanga (Ayurvedic Oil Massage):

Abhyanga, the practice of self-massage with warm herbal oils, is a cornerstone of Ayurvedic therapy for mothers. This nurturing massage not only helps relieve physical tension and fatigue but also promotes emotional well-being by calming the mind and soothing the nerves. Regular abhyanga can enhance circulation, improve sleep quality, and boost immunity, making it an essential part of every mother’s self-care routine.

Shatavari Ghrita (Ghee Infused with Asparagus Racemosus):

Shatavari, known as the “Queen of Herbs” in Ayurveda, is revered for its rejuvenating properties, particularly for women’s health. Shatavari ghrita, a medicated ghee infused with shatavari root, is highly beneficial for mothers, especially during the postpartum period. This nourishing concoction supports hormonal balance, enhances lactation, and aids in postpartum recovery. Consuming shatavari ghrita regularly can replenish the mother’s vitality and promote overall well-being.

Jeevaniya Basti (Rejuvenating Enema Therapy):

Basti, or medicated enema therapy, is a powerful detoxification technique in Ayurveda. Jeevaniya basti, specifically tailored for mothers, helps cleanse and rejuvenate the reproductive organs, promoting fertility and hormonal balance. This therapeutic enema also alleviates postpartum ailments such as constipation, bloating, and urinary issues. By purifying the body and balancing the doshas, jeevaniya basti rejuvenates the mother’s entire being, restoring her vitality and resilience.

Yoga and Pranayama (Breath-Control Techniques):

Incorporating yoga and pranayama into daily life is essential for mothers seeking balance and vitality. Yoga asanas help strengthen the body, improve flexibility, and relieve muscular tension, while pranayama techniques calm the mind, reduce stress, and enhance energy levels. Together, these ancient practices cultivate a sense of inner peace and harmony, empowering mothers to navigate the challenges of motherhood with grace and resilience.
